China University of Geosciences (Beijing) sticks to the route of combining science, arts, management together in school administration, and keep the integrative, crossing, advanced much-needed constructing policy, mainly featuring in geology, resources, environment and geology engineering, to seek for a coordinated and balanced manner in multi-disciplinary areas¡¯ development. Under this guide, the university has developed its comprehensive strength in teaching, scientific research, and cultivation in personnel, striving to improve the disciplinary areas constructing. At present, there are five national key laboratories, which are Stones, Minerals, Palaeobiology and Stratum, Mineral Surveying and Prospecting, Mineral Exploring Engineer, and four provisional or ministerial key disciplines, including Structural Geology, Geohydrology and Geoengineering, Geochemistry, Coal-field and Oil, Gas Geology locating in the campus. Moreover, two national professional laboratories, which are the Development and Application of Mineral Stone Materials, Globe Scientific Drilling Laboratory, as well as one ministerial open laboratory of Lithosphere and Dynamics Laboratory, found their sites here. Since 2002, the Ministry of Science and Technology has established the National Fossil and Stone Sample Data Base in the campus. According to the university¡¯s blueprint of the 211 Project constructing, it is decided to extend the current disciplinary areas, centralize the planning the disciplinary constructing, turn out the high-level talents and fully develop the key laboratories. Besides, it is also indicated to give the priority to the development of five disciplinary areas: Geodynamics and Global Events, Geometrical Science and New Stone Material, Mineral Resources Prospecting and Evaluating and Geoinformation, Geology Surveying Engineering and Geoengineering, Geoenvironment Protecting and Defending and Controlling Geocalamity. The 211 Project has greatly promoted the construction in disciplinary areas and the optimization of the disciplinary structure in this university. Especially under the guide of the Distinct Characteristic Plus Cream policy of school management, the construction in disciplinary areas is catching up with the time, and keeps pace to the higher education reform. The persisting improvement in the quality of education and scientific research has also established a sound base for the reform and development in teaching process.

Academic Journal

Earth Science Frontiers  which is edited by China University of Geosciences (Beijing), is an academic journal issued both in China and overseas since 1994. Prof. Zhai Yu-sheng, an academician of Chinese Academy of Sciences, is the Editor-in-Chief. In the past years, Earth Science Frontiers has ranked the tops in lists of professional journals and Chinese scientific journals with its impact factor over 1.000. Meanwhile, Earth Science Frontiers has also been enrolled by many information organizations as the firsts of professional journals owing to its high comprehensive index.

which is published quarterly by China University of Geosciences (Beijing), is a comprehensive academic journal of geology, issued both in China and overseas since 1987. Prof. Deng Jun is the Editor-in-Chief. It is selected as the core journal of China and the scientific and technical core journal of China. According to Chinese scientific and technical journal citation reports 2003 published by Institute of Scientific and Technical Information of China in 2004, the total citation and impact factor are ranked number 10 and number 18 respectively out of the 30 geological periodicals in China.

Resources and Industries  which used to be called Mineral Resource Exploitation under the administration of the Ministry of Land & Resources, is published biomonthly by China University of Geosciences (Beijing) , issued both in China and overseas since 1999. Prof. Shuai Kai-ye is the Editor-in-Chief. It contains the advertisement of the government¡¯s policy, forum, experience promotion, and intelligence information. Universities, institutes, enterprises, scholars in colleges, and several ministries cooperate in the editing. It especially invites experts in ministries and administration of each province, large-size enterprises, and famous scholars of colleges to form the editorial committee. It is involved in the management, development, and use of resources of land, mineral, marine, and water etc. It is an authoritative journal serving the government, enterprises, scientific research and teaching.


Chinese Geological Education  which is published quarterly by the Geological Society of China and China University of Geosciences (Beijing), is an academic education journal started on Dec. 1991, issued both in China and overseas since 1995 under the authorization of the State Administration of Press. Prof. Wu Gan-guo is the Editor-in-Chief. It is featured in guiding, academic and applicability, mainly involved in all the aspects of geological education. Therefore, it offers a chance for all the geological education workers to perform scientific study on education, discuss issues, and exchange their academic findings and information.
